Abstract
We construct a general procedure for obtaining rigged Hilbert spaces in the radial representation for a class of potentials such that these rigged Hilbert spaces are unitarily equivalent to rigged Hilbert spaces of Hardy class functions in the energy representation. We apply the procedure to the spherical shell potential and show that the Hardy hypothesis is consistent with all the physical requirements of potential scattering.
